开发工业软件实现智能制造的关键步骤可以分为以下几个阶段:
1. 需求分析与规划:
(1) 确定智能制造的目标和愿景,包括生产效率、产品质量、成本控制等方面的要求。
(2) 收集现有生产线的数据和信息,分析存在的问题和改进空间。
(3) 制定详细的项目计划,包括时间表、预算、资源分配等。
2. 系统设计:
(1) 设计智能制造的整体架构,包括硬件设备、软件平台、网络通信等。
(2) 确定关键功能模块,如数据采集、处理、分析和决策支持等。
(3) 设计用户界面和交互方式,确保操作的便捷性和直观性。
3. 软件开发与集成:
(1) 选择合适的编程语言和开发工具,如c/c++、python、java等。
(2) 编写代码实现各个功能模块,确保代码的可读性和可维护性。
(3) 进行模块化设计和组件化开发,提高系统的可扩展性和灵活性。
(4) 集成第三方库和api,减少重复开发工作,提高开发效率。
4. 测试与验证:
(1) 编写测试用例,对软件的功能、性能、安全性等方面进行全面测试。
(2) 使用自动化测试工具进行回归测试,确保软件的稳定性和可靠性。
(3) 邀请用户参与测试,收集反馈意见,优化软件体验。
5. 部署与实施:
(1) 选择合适的部署环境,如云平台、私有服务器等。
(2) 配置网络环境和硬件设备,确保软件能够正常运行。
(3) 培训用户和技术人员,确保他们能够熟练使用软件。
6. 运维与优化:
(1) 建立完善的运维体系,包括监控系统、报警机制、故障处理流程等。
(2) 定期收集用户反馈和系统日志,分析问题原因,进行优化升级。
(3) 引入人工智能和机器学习技术,提高智能制造的智能化水平。
7. 持续迭代与创新:
(1) 根据市场变化和技术发展,不断更新和完善软件功能。
(2) 鼓励创新思维,探索新的技术和方法,提高智能制造的竞争力。
(3) 加强与其他企业和研究机构的合作,共享资源和经验。
总之,开发工业软件实现智能制造需要从需求分析到运维优化等多个环节进行细致规划和执行,通过不断的技术创新和优化升级,推动制造业向更高效、智能、绿色的方向发展。